Koffee’s breakout single Toast was certified Platinum in the UK.
So while the haters keep hating, Jamaican Reggae singer Koffee keeps achieving. Her breakout single, Toast, was certified Platinum in the UK Friday, February 10, 2023. The British Phonographic Industry (BPI) said the song received the Brit Certified Platinum Award for sales and streaming exceeding 600,000 units in the UK, as measured by The Official Charts Company. Toast was first released in November 2018. And it was featured on the artist's Rapture EP in 2019. The EP won the 2020 Grammy for best Reggae album. In addition, Toast is Koffee's first song to be certified Platinum in the UK. However, the single Rapture and her collab with rapper J Hus titled Repeat are certified Silver in the UK. for sales and streaming of more than 200,000 copies. Toast was also her first song to have attained the Silver milestone. This happened in January 2019 before reaching Gold in the UK after selling in excess of 400,000 units in January 2021. The song was certified Gold in Canada in August 2019 after exceeding 40,000 units in sales. Toast peaked at No. 70 and spent 17 weeks on the UK Singles chart. Additionally, it peaked at No. 37 on the Billboard Mainstream R$B/Hip-Hop Airplay chart. It spent three weeks on the chart. Toast also appeared on former president of the USA Barrack Obama's curated playlist twice. Other Koffee songs appearing on the list are Don't Walk Away with John Legend and Repeat collab with J Hus. The music video for Toast exceeded 218 million views on YouTube. And the single garnered over 144 million plays on Spotify.

Dancehall and Reggae legend Barrington Levy refused to voice on Afrobeats.
According to DancehallMag, Legendary Reggae and Dancehall superstar Barrington Levy revealed that he has rejected offers to record songs on Afrobeats riddims. Because he will always stay true to the genres in which he rose to stardom.

Legendary Reggae singer Max Romeo announced his retirement.
Legendary conscious Reggae singer and songwriter Max Romeo has announced his retirement. Romeo, 78, made the announcement via his Facebook page.
